What is a Learning Architect?
A Learning Architect is an education technology professional who specializes in designing, developing, and implementing engaging and effective learning experiences. Unlike traditional instructional designers, Learning Architects take a holistic approach—integrating pedagogy, technology, and design to create comprehensive educational solutions.
Key focus areas of a Learning Architect:
- Analyzing learner needs and educational outcomes
- Developing curriculum and instructional frameworks
- Integrating technology and digital tools to enhance learning
- Collaborating with educators, administrators, and technology teams
- Ensuring accessibility and inclusivity in course design
- Evaluating and refining educational programs based on data and feedback

core Responsibilities
- Needs Analysis: Identifying learning gaps and defining project objectives through research and stakeholder interviews.
- Instructional Design: Developing blended, online, or hybrid courses using evidence-based methodologies.
- Technology Integration: Selecting and implementing learning management systems (LMS), educational apps, and digital assessment tools.
- Collaboration: Working with faculty, subject matter experts, and IT professionals to produce scalable learning solutions.
- Quality Assurance: Ensuring materials meet standards for accessibility, engagement, and learning outcomes.
- continuous Enhancement: Using data, analytics, and learner feedback to iterate and improve learning design.

Essential Skills and qualifications for Learning Architects
To succeed in a learning Architect role within education technology, universities and schools typically look for a well-rounded blend of skills and qualifications.
Educational Background
- Bachelor’s or Master’s degree in Education, Instructional Design, Educational Technology, or a related field
- Relevant certifications (e.g., in eLearning, curriculum design, or specific LMS platforms) can provide an advantage
Technical and Pedagogical Skills
- Deep understanding of learning theories and instructional design models (such as ADDIE, SAM, UDL)
- Proficiency with authoring tools (e.g., Articulate Storyline, Adobe Captivate), LMS platforms (e.g., Canvas, Moodle, Blackboard), and educational apps
- Ability to assess and implement emerging technologies including AI, AR/VR, and adaptive learning tools
- Knowledge of accessibility standards (like WCAG) and worldwide design for learning
Soft Skills
- Strong communication, consultation, and presentation abilities
- Project management and organizational skills
- Critical thinking, creativity, and problem-solving
- Passion for improving educational outcomes and learner experiences
- Adaptability to new trends and institutional needs
Day-to-Day Life of a Learning Architect
Curious about what a typical day looks like for a learning Architect in education technology? the role is diverse and dynamic. Daily tasks may include:
- Meeting with faculty to understand course objectives and challenges
- Researching and evaluating digital tools for classroom or remote learning
- Building course modules in an LMS and testing interactive content
- Conducting learning analytics to evaluate student progress and course efficacy
- Running training sessions and workshops for educators on new technologies
- Staying up-to-date with the latest trends in education technology and pedagogy
Practical Tips for Job Seekers in Education technology: Becoming a Learning Architect
Ready to pursue a job as a Learning Architect? Here are actionable tips to help you land your next education technology job at a university, college, or school:
- Build a Diverse Portfolio: Showcase completed projects, curriculum designs, and digital courses you have developed or contributed to.Include before-and-after data or testimonials whenever possible.
- Stay Current: Engage with education technology news, attend webinars, and participate in professional organizations relevant to learning architecture and instructional design.
- Earn Certifications: consider credentials in instructional design, project management (like PMP), or technologies (such as Google for Education, Canvas, or Blackboard certifications).
- Network: Connect with professionals in educational technology through online communities, conferences, and LinkedIn groups to discover job openings and opportunities for collaboration.
- Tailor Your Application: Align your resume and cover letter to the specific qualifications and expectations listed in job postings. Highlight your experience with key technologies or frameworks requested by the institution.
- Prepare for Interviews: Be ready to share examples of how you have improved learning experiences, incorporated technology, and solved instructional challenges collaboratively.
- Demonstrate Impact: Employers value measurable results. Share evidence of improved student engagement, satisfaction, or learning outcomes resulting from your work.
